首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

使用JavaScript打印隐藏表

格可以通过以下步骤实现:

  1. 首先,需要获取隐藏表格的引用。可以使用JavaScript的getElementById()方法或querySelector()方法来获取隐藏表格的DOM元素。
  2. 接下来,可以使用JavaScript的style属性来修改表格的display属性,将其设置为"block"或"inline",以使其可见。例如,可以使用以下代码将隐藏表格显示出来:
代码语言:txt
复制
var hiddenTable = document.getElementById("hiddenTable");
hiddenTable.style.display = "block";
  1. 然后,可以使用JavaScript的window.print()方法来触发打印功能。该方法会弹出打印对话框,用户可以选择打印机和打印设置。
代码语言:txt
复制
window.print();

完整的代码示例如下:

代码语言:txt
复制
<!DOCTYPE html>
<html>
<head>
    <title>Print Hidden Table</title>
</head>
<body>
    <button onclick="printHiddenTable()">Print Hidden Table</button>

    <table id="hiddenTable" style="display: none;">
        <tr>
            <th>Header 1</th>
            <th>Header 2</th>
            <th>Header 3</th>
        </tr>
        <tr>
            <td>Data 1</td>
            <td>Data 2</td>
            <td>Data 3</td>
        </tr>
    </table>

    <script>
        function printHiddenTable() {
            var hiddenTable = document.getElementById("hiddenTable");
            hiddenTable.style.display = "block";
            window.print();
        }
    </script>
</body>
</html>

在上述代码中,当点击"Print Hidden Table"按钮时,会调用printHiddenTable()函数,该函数会将隐藏表格显示出来,并触发打印功能。

这种方法适用于需要在页面中隐藏表格,但又需要打印该表格内容的情况。可以根据实际需求进行调整和扩展。

腾讯云相关产品和产品介绍链接地址:

  • 腾讯云主页:https://cloud.tencent.com/
  • 云服务器(CVM):https://cloud.tencent.com/product/cvm
  • 云数据库 MySQL 版:https://cloud.tencent.com/product/cdb_mysql
  • 云原生应用引擎(TKE):https://cloud.tencent.com/product/tke
  • 云存储(COS):https://cloud.tencent.com/product/cos
  • 人工智能(AI):https://cloud.tencent.com/product/ai
  • 物联网(IoT):https://cloud.tencent.com/product/iotexplorer
  • 移动开发(移动推送、移动分析):https://cloud.tencent.com/product/mps
  • 区块链(BCS):https://cloud.tencent.com/product/bcs
  • 元宇宙(Tencent XR):https://cloud.tencent.com/product/xr
页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

JavaScript打印Excel、Word

JavaScript调用本地打印机,打印Excel、Word文件 ---- 之前写过一篇文章,使用java调用打印打印Excel文件: java调用打印机:http://blog.csdn.net...假设项目需求为:点击按钮打印某个报表(Excel)。当项目发布到服务器上后,当使用java调用打印机,无论哪台电脑访问页面,点击打印按钮,调用的都是java所运行的服务器上的打印机。...---- 解决思路: JavaScript运行在本地,使用JavaScript调用本地打印机。 想到可行方法: 直接调用打印打印本地文件(IE浏览器用此方法)。...java后台将Excel转换成html页面,调用window.print()函数打印整个页面(通用); 安装打印插件(麻烦) 使用Spring poi将Excel、Word转换为html再进行打印的好处有...PoiWord03ToHtml.convertExcelToHtml("D:/test.doc", "D:/test.html"); } } 测试结果: word2003文档: HTML显示: 有哪位大神知道怎么使用

1.9K20

python打印99乘法

打印99乘法 相信99乘法大家都很熟悉,下面介绍如何使用Python来打印99乘法。...为了实现这个需求,需要掌握两个知识点: print()函数的使用 for循环语句的使用 print函数 主要是掌握两个参数的使用:sep(连接符)和end(末尾换行符) 连接符默认是:空格 末尾符号默认是...hello Peter *********** hello python 连接符sep 从下面的例子中看到默认的连接符是空格 print("hello","Peter") hello Peter 我们尝试使用不同的连接符来打印数据...print("hello","Peter",sep="+") # 使用+ hello+Peter print("hello","Peter",sep="-") # 使用- hello-Peter...for语句 # 1、打印列表 list1 = [1,2,3,4,5] # 定义列表 for i in list1: print(i) # 直接打印 1 2 3 4 5 # 2、打印字典 dic

16720

Java打印带边框的乘法口诀_Java 面试 – 打印九九乘法口诀

打印九九乘法口诀无疑是非常基础的,那么如何实现呢?首先我们先来分析一下九九乘法口诀内在的规律,然后再根据分析结果,选择适合的解决方案。...'{i}×{j}={i*j}’, end=’\t’) print(‘%d×%d=%d’ … java输出九九乘法口诀 使用双重for循环输出九九乘法口诀 public static void main...(String[] args){ formula();} /** * for 循环实现9*9乘法口诀 * &quo … C 语言实例 – 输出九九乘法口诀 C 语言实例 – 输出九九乘法口诀 使用嵌套...实例 #include int main(){ //外层循环变量,控制行 ; //内层循 … java 打印出99乘法口诀 public class Mutiplay { /** *实现99乘法 *...ON; –打印口诀 DECLARE V_NUMBER1 ); –外层循环变量 V_NUMBER2 ); –内层循环变量 BEGIN .. – … 用java代码打印九九乘法 package com.wf

88710

打印九九乘法

打印九九乘法 1....知识点 1.1 print换行不输出 默认print语句输出内容会自动换行,如下图: 在九九乘法案例中,我们需要使用print语句,输出不换行的功能,非常简单,实现方式如下: 如图,在print...比如: 2. while循环打印九九乘法 通过while循环,输出如下九九乘法内容 提示: 2层循环,外层控制行,内层控制列 外层循环和内存循环的累加数字变量,用以辅助输出乘法的数值 i...= i: print(f"{i} * {j} = {i * j}\t", end='') j += 1 i += 1 print() 3. for循环打印九九乘法...通过for循环,输出如下九九乘法内容 提示: 2层循环,外层控制行,内层控制列 可使用range语句来得到数字序列进行for循环 内层for循环的range最大范围,取决于当前外层循环的数字 for

39920
领券